var override = require('../utils/override'); var INTEGER_PATTERN = /^\d+$/; var ALL_UNITS = ['*', 'all']; var DEFAULT_PRECISION = 'off'; // all precision changes are disabled var DIRECTIVES_SEPARATOR = ','; // e.g. *=5,px=3 var DIRECTIVE_VALUE_SEPARATOR = '='; // e.g. *=5 function roundingPrecisionFrom(source) { return override(defaults(DEFAULT_PRECISION), buildPrecisionFrom(source)); } function defaults(value) { return { ch: value, cm: value, em: value, ex: value, in: value, mm: value, pc: value, pt: value, px: value, q: value, rem: value, vh: value, vmax: value, vmin: value, vw: value, '%': value }; } function buildPrecisionFrom(source) { if (source === null || source === undefined) { return {}; } if (typeof source == 'boolean') { return {}; } if (typeof source == 'number' && source == -1) { return defaults(DEFAULT_PRECISION); } if (typeof source == 'number') { return defaults(source); } if (typeof source == 'string' && INTEGER_PATTERN.test(source)) { return defaults(parseInt(source)); } if (typeof source == 'string' && source == DEFAULT_PRECISION) { return defaults(DEFAULT_PRECISION); } if (typeof source == 'object') { return source; } return source .split(DIRECTIVES_SEPARATOR) .reduce(function(accumulator, directive) { var directiveParts = directive.split(DIRECTIVE_VALUE_SEPARATOR); var name = directiveParts[0]; var value = parseInt(directiveParts[1]); if (Number.isNaN(value) || value == -1) { value = DEFAULT_PRECISION; } if (ALL_UNITS.indexOf(name) > -1) { accumulator = override(accumulator, defaults(value)); } else { accumulator[name] = value; } return accumulator; }, {}); } module.exports = { DEFAULT: DEFAULT_PRECISION, roundingPrecisionFrom: roundingPrecisionFrom };
